What is SEO company?

by Weave Asia

If you are a business owner or someone who owns an e-commerce store, having a website that pops out from the rest will do wonders for your business. But how do you get potential customers to spot you amidst a sea of competitors offering the same products or services? The answer is by investing in search engine optimisation or SEO, in short.

An SEO company, also known as an SEO agency, is a company that helps businesses improve their online visibility and traffic through search engine optimisation (SEO). SEO is the process of optimising a website and its content to rank higher in search engine results pages (SERPs).

SEO companies normally offer a range of services, including:

  • Keyword research

Identifying the keywords that potential customers use to search for businesses like yours.

  •  On-page optimisation

Making changes to your website’s structure and content to improve its ranking for relevant keywords.

  •  Link building

Obtaining high-quality links from other websites to your own.

  •  Technical SEO

Ensuring that your website is easy for search engines to crawl and index.

SEO companies can help businesses of all sizes to improve their online visibility and traffic. However, they are crucial for small businesses that may need more time or resources to manage their own SEO campaigns.

Why you should hire an SEO company

Here are some of the benefits of working with an SEO company:

Improved organic search rankings

SEO companies can help you achieve higher rankings in organic search results, leading
to more traffic and leads for your business.

Increased website traffic

SEO can help you attract more visitors to your website, leading to more sales and

Improved brand awareness

SEO can increase brand awareness for your business by making your website more
visible in search results.

Long-term results

SEO is a long-term investment but can provide sustained results over time.

If you are considering hiring an SEO company, it is essential to do your research and choose a reputable company with a good track record. You should also be prepared to invest in SEO for at least six months to a year to see results.

Is SEO more effective than advertising?

SEO is not necessarily better than advertising, and vice versa. Both strategies have their own advantages and disadvantages, and the best approach for you will depend on your specific needs and goals.

SEO raises a website’s exposure and position in search engine results pages (SERPs). This is done by optimising the website’s content, structure, and code to make it more relevant to the keywords people are searching for.

Conversely, advertising is the practice of paying to promote a product or service to a target audience. This can be done through various channels, such as online advertising, print advertising, and television advertising.

Here is a table comparing SEO and advertising:


CostCan be expensive to implement and maintain, but there are also free and low-cost options.Paid, but you can control your budget.
ResultsCan take time to see results, but the results can be long-lasting.Can deliver results quickly, but the results will stop as soon as you stop paying.
ControlYou have complete control over your SEO strategy.You have some control over your advertising campaigns, but the advertising platform will also have some control.
TargetingYou can target your SEO efforts to specific keywords and phrases.You can target your advertising campaigns to specific demographics, interests, and behaviours.

SEO is an excellent long-term strategy for building brand awareness and attracting organic traffic to your website. Advertising is an excellent short-term strategy for driving traffic to you website and generating leads and sales.

However, the best approach for you will depend on your specific needs and goals. SEO may be the better option if you are on a tight budget. Advertising may be the better option if you need to generate results quickly.

Many businesses choose to use a combination of SEO and advertising to achieve their
marketing goals.


An SEO company helps you boost your business by improving the visibility and ranking of your website in search engine results pages (SERPs). By doing this, they will also boost online traffic to your website, improve your brand awareness and, most importantly, deliver long-term results.

